Experienced Kitchen Designer required for a British, premium lifestyle brand specializing in beautifully designed, high-quality furniture, kitchens, and home accessories meant to last for generations. Founded 30 years ago, this iconic brand has 30 stores across the UK and Europe with an exciting, ambitious expansion plan for the rest of 2026 and into 2027. Their Kitchen & Interior Designers are vital to the experience and service they provide.

We currently have an exciting opportunity for a talented Kitchen Designer who would like to extend their experience not only in kitchen design but also interior design.

Design

  • Listen to and discuss customer needs to create a design brief in store.
  • Discuss and consider all customer requirements in creating the design brief.
  • Arrange initial in-store consultations and home visits to learn more about the customers' requirements/lifestyle/ambitions and limitations.
  • Complete initial design brief consultations, sketches and ball park costings.
  • Prepare mood boards, sample boards, floor-plans, designs and full quotations.
  • Produce customer presentation packs to our exacting brand standards.
  • Conduct surveys and site visits as appropriate throughout the duration of the design project.
  • Provide regular updates to the customer and Store Leader regarding customer projects.
  • Build and maintain a store specific design portfolio for customer inspiration.

Project Management & Administration

  • Become proficient in our Systems Adobe Sign; Smartsheets and AutoCad.
  • Administer and manage customer projects including accurate payments and information through Smartsheets and Cyrane.
  • Work with and support colleagues in store, and the installation team, to provide a consistent and exceptional customer kitchen experience.
  • Be on site to assist in the delivery if required.
  • Ensure consistent accuracy by thoroughly checking and reviewing designs against orders and overseeing the seamless coordination of all order movements with the support of the Design Assistant.
  • Maintain strong levels of communication with the customer and the Installation Project Manager to ensure a seamless service for Kitchen installation.
  • Complete final design sign offs with the Showroom Manager.
  • Participate in weekly design meetings.
  • Provide keyholder support to the store with opening and closing.
  • Participate in training, designer days and other design product related events.

Continuous Development

  • Take responsibility for self-learning, completing all e-learning modules, HQ, and supplier training, as well as seeking out opportunities for personal development.
  • Support the development of the wider store team in understanding architects' plans, creating bespoke drawings, mood, and sample boards.
  • Support the wider team's development in store to enhance design knowledge.
